The virtual assistant allows you to place phone calls, listen to and send text messages, play music on your iPhone, get directions and use other functions of your iPhone hands-free. Siri is Apple’s voice recognition feature that helps you to concentrate on the road while driving your I-Pace as you can control the functions of the iPhone with voice commands. If you still can’t connect CarPlay in your Jaguar I-Pace, then you should get your vehicle checked by an authorized Jaguar dealer. Only 2019 and later model year Jaguar I-Pace vehicles are compatible with CarPlay. USB data port is located under the center armrest in Jaguar I-Pace.
